How Do Search Engines Work?
Search engines like Google use three main processes to determine which websites to rank for specific queries:
Crawling
Search engines use “bots” or “crawlers” to discover new web pages and update existing ones. These bots travel from page to page by following links. If your website is well-organized with internal links, it will be easier for crawlers to find and index all of your content.
Indexing
Once a bot has crawled your website, the next step is indexing. The search engines store the information about your web pages. If your pages are well-optimized, they will be indexed. These webpages will appear in search results when someone searches for relevant keywords.
Ranking
Ranking is the process of determining where your website will appear in search results. Search engines use various factors to determine your ranking. The goal of SEO is to optimize these factors so that your website ranks higher than your competitors. How to Implement SEO in Digital Marketing?
If you’re ready to improve your digital marketing efforts through SEO, here’s a simple, step-by-step guide:
- Use tools like Google Keyword Planner to find keywords related to your business
- Focus on short-tail and long-tail keywords that have a good search volume and low competition.
- Optimize Your Website to be user-friendly, mobile-responsive, and fast.
- Make sure your website structure is easy for search engines to crawl by categorizing your content with clear headings, titles, and meta descriptions.
- Regularly publish blog posts, articles, and landing pages that are relevant to your audience. Make sure to incorporate target keywords naturally within the content.
- Reach out to reputable websites to earn backlinks. This could involve guest blogging, asking for reviews, or collaborating with influencers.
- Use SEO tools to track your website’s performance in search results.
- Continuously refine your SEO strategy based on your findings.

How long does it take for SEO to work?
SEO is a long-term strategy. It takes 3 to 6 months to see noticeable improvements in rankings and traffic. The time depends on factors like competition, keyword difficulty, and the quality of your website.
Is SEO better than paid advertising?
SEO offers long-term, cost-effective results, while paid advertising provides immediate traffic. A balanced approach often works best.
